Electrical Assembler We are seeking an Electrical Assembler responsible for assembling and testing electrical components and systems according to specifications and standards. Some of the duties are as follows.

Responsibilities:

• Tin wires and component leads using solder pot

• Solder under microscope

• Use thermal wire strippers

• Crimp electrical connectors using Mil-Std. crimping tools

• Fabricate and install wire harnesses

• Light mechanical assembly

• Install and torque screws and nuts

• Bonding and staking

• Lacing and spot-tying wire harnesses

• Installing switches, jacks, meters, relays, and wire into the chassis

• Use various chemicals such as Alcohol, Epoxies, RTV Silicones and Conformal coating.

• Performs other related duties as assigned

• Willing to work overtime and weekends as requested

Requirements & Other Skills/Abilities :

• Must be able to solder components and wires to PWB under a microscope.

• Light mechanical assembly, (i.e., install switches, indicators, meters, etc.).

• Must be able to understand and work from drawings and schematics.

• Must read and speak English fluently.

• Must have acute vision (i.e., near vision, depth perception, color vision, field vision).

• Must be able to pass soldering demonstration and written tests and vision test.

• Must have thorough knowledge of basic hand tools; solder irons, wire strippers, and crimping tools.

Education, Experience, and Qualifications:

• Must have a minimum of three years experience in circuit board soldering and wire harnessing assembly.

• Current solder certification in either MIL-STD-2000, J-STD-001, IPC-A-610 or NASA-STD-8739.3 is preferred.
